A franchise loan backed by the SBA is a government-supported financing option available through the SBA 7(a) options or SBA 504 Financing program that focuses specifically on funding franchise businesses. The SBA offers a Franchise Resource Index where you can find pre-approved franchise brands, whose Franchise Disclosure Documents (FDDs) have been positively evaluated by the SBA. If your franchise is listed, which most popular brands are, the approval process is expedited, as the SBA has already validated the franchise's legitimacy. SBA franchise loans often feature competitive interest rates, extendable repayment terms, and financing options reaching up to $5 million for franchise fees, construction, equipment, commercial real estate, and working funds all in one package.
The overall costs to start a franchise differ greatly depending on the brand and industry. Affordable franchises (home improvement services, tutoring, and cleaning companies in South Amboy) may need around $50,000 to $150,000 for total investments. Moderate-cost franchises (like fast-casual dining and fitness centers) typically fall within the range of $250,000 to $750,000. Top-tier QSR franchises (McDonald's, Chick-fil-A, Subway) and hotel franchises can range from $500,000 to $2,000,000+. These costs include the initial franchise fee ($10,000-$50,000+), build-out and real estate, equipment, initial inventory, franchisor training fees, and working capital to sustain operations for the first 6-12 months. The FDD for each franchise brand breaks down expected costs in detail.
For SBA-backed franchise loans a minimum personal credit score of 680 is needed, although a score of 700 or higher is often preferred to secure the best rates and streamline the approval process. Traditional franchise financing from banks often requires a minimum credit score of 660. Digital lending platforms might consider applicants with credit scores as low as 600, although higher interest rates may apply. Financing options affiliated with franchisors can set their own criteria for creditworthiness. Lenders typically assess more than just your credit score, focusing on your net worth, available liquid assets, industry management experience, and the overall strength of the franchise brand. A robust franchise with a solid history can sometimes help offset a credit score that doesn’t quite meet the ideal mark.
